SPESIN® KP212G15V0BM

About
Glassfiber 15% reinforced,Flame retardant,Printability,Black color grade&&

Product Description
SupplierKolon
Genericpolybutylene terephthalate
Material StatusCommercial: Active
FeaturesGood Printability,Flame Characteristics,V-0
AvailabilitysNorth America,Latin America,Asia Pacific,Europe
Process MethodsInjection Molding

Process Conditions
injectionNominal valueUnitTest method
Drying temperature – hot air dryer100 to 120°C
Drying time – hot air dryer3.0 to 5.0hr
Recommended maximum moisture content< 0.050%
Barrel rear temperature240°C
Barrel middle temperature245°C
Barrel front temperature250°C
Nozzle temperature250°C
Mold temperature60 to 80°C
